Faircroft
Faircroft is a locality in Great Missenden, Chiltern District, England. Faircroft is situated nearby to the locality Little Wood Corner, as well as near the village South Heath.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Roald Dahl Museum and Story Centre
Museum
Photo: David Hillas, CC BY-SA 2.0.
The Roald Dahl Museum and Story Centre is a museum in the village of Great Missenden in Buckinghamshire, England. Children's and short story writer Roald Dahl lived in the village in Gipsy House for 36 years until his death in 1990.
Pednor House
Manor estate
Photo: No Swan So Fine, CC BY-SA 4.0.
Pednor House is a house near Chartridge parish of Buckinghamshire. It has been listed Grade II on the National Heritage List for England since November 1983.
Church of St Peter and St Paul, Great Missenden
Church
Photo: No Swan So Fine, CC BY-SA 4.0.
The Church of St Peter and St Paul is a Church of England parish church situated in Great Missenden, Buckinghamshire, England. The church is listed Grade I on the National Heritage List for England.

Hyde Heath
Village
Photo: Andrew Smith, CC BY-SA 2.0.
Hyde Heath is a village in the civil parish of Little Missenden, in the Buckinghamshire district of the ceremonial county of Buckinghamshire, England. It is located in the Chiltern Hills, around 1 mile northeast of the village of Little Missenden and 2.5 miles northwest of Amersham. Hyde Heath is situated 1½ miles southeast of Faircroft.
The Lee
Village
Photo: UKgeofan, CC BY-SA 3.0.
The Lee is a village and civil parish in Buckinghamshire, England. It is located in the Chiltern Hills, about 2 miles north east of Great Missenden and 3 miles south east of Wendover. The Lee is situated 1½ miles northwest of Faircroft.
